Episode 17: There’s Always My Way

Mice Chat for this week focuses on some small changes to our upcoming trips. Lots of big news is covered this week, from a surprising film adaptation of a popular Broadway show, as well as some enticing news in the Marvel arena, both on TV and in the parks – which inspires some energized discussion of certain Marvel character’s futures! This week’s discussion brings us a few steps forward in time to the Colonial Era, as we explore the many attractions and food options Liberty Square has to offer – including a spooky favorite ride of Jenn’s, and one of our all-time-favorite never-before-mentioned (joking!) dining options.

Episode 16: Comin’ Round the Mountains

In this week’s Mice Chat, we begin with an update to the shows Stefan watched, followed by some great info on Disney Deals (this time more than a few days that are few and far between)! News this week covers a wide variety of topics; from international park shut-downs, to updates to various Star Wars franchises, and a sneak peek at the new Epcot nighttime show! Our discussion for the week brings us to the wildest part of the Magic Kingdom: Frontierland! Here we delve into the one place to get a bite, and what we think is the best way to ride a Disney roller coaster. Check out the links below for more details!

Episode 15: Here There Be Pirates

Many things are covered in this week’s Mice Chat, including our brief review of Little Women, a correction regarding last week’s episode, and the opening of the Festival of the Arts in Disney World, and the Rise of the Resistance Ride in Disneyland. We keep the news short this week, touching on the new food to be found at Star Wars Galaxy’s Edge in Disneyland, and the surprise update to the France pavillion in Epcot. Continuing our new discussion series, this week we take a deep dive into the jungles of Adventureland, and what attractions, food, and fun await you there!
